react-native-universal-monorepo
openmtp
Our great sponsors
react-native-universal-monorepo | openmtp | |
---|---|---|
12 | 60 | |
1,663 | 3,073 | |
- | - | |
0.0 | 6.8 | |
almost 2 years ago | 3 days ago | |
JavaScript | JavaScript | |
MIT License | MIT License |
Stars - the number of stars that a project has on GitHub. Growth - month over month growth in stars.
Activity is a relative number indicating how actively a project is being developed. Recent commits have higher weight than older ones.
For example, an activity of 9.0 indicates that a project is amongst the top 10% of the most actively developed projects that we are tracking.
react-native-universal-monorepo
- React Native universal monorepo template for mobile, desktop, web and more
- Building Windows apps?
- Minimizing code duplication between React Native and React app
- Monorepo setup with react-native and react-native-web
-
Ask HN: What Stack for mobile/desktop cross-platform native development in 2021?
React Native is your best bet.
Examples:
- https://github.com/devhubapp/devhub
- https://github.com/mmazzarolo/react-native-universal-monorep...
RN desktop support is weak. But your mobile apps will work quite differently to your desktop apps anyway. And you probably want something that can run on the web too. So for desktop you just put your web app in Electron.
The difference between mobile and web will mean having to implement different routing and components, but you can share a lot of code.
Flutter is the new kid on the block.
-
Running React Native everywhere
You can see the final result in the react-native-universal-monorepo GitHub repository.
For the sake of simplicity, code is written in plain JavaScript. Still, you can add support for TypeScript if needed (you can use the React Native Universal Monorepo as an example; it's written in TypeScript).
-
Running React Native Everywhere
Author here!
"Running React Native everywhere" is an opinionated tutorial on how to run React Native on multiple platforms using Yarn workspaces.
You can see the final result in this GitHub repo: https://github.com/mmazzarolo/react-native-universal-monorep...
Which currently supports:
-
Running React Native everywhere: Browser Extensions & Electron
For feedback and questions, feel free to start a discussion on the React Native Universal Monorepo's discussions page or send me a direct message.
-
“Running React Native everywhere”: an opinionated in-depth guide on how to run React Native on multiple platforms (overview + monorepo setup)
The goal is to create from scratch the [React Native Universal Monorepo](https://github.com/mmazzarolo/react-native-universal-monorepo), supporting Android, iOS, macOS, Windows, the web, a browser extension, and Electron.
openmtp
-
Listening to Audiobooks on your Garmin
I used this program: https://github.com/ganeshrvel/openmtp which allowed me to drag and drop files
-
APK file transfer tool for MacOS to Beam
For those on MacOS, you can use a free tool called OpenMTP to do any type of file transfer from your MacOS to Xreal Beam. Supports multiple transfer of APK files. Feel free to give this a try if you prefer downloading all your APK packages to your Mac and transferring them in one go to your Beam. Have fun!
-
Android File Transfer works on my old MacBook Pro 2019, but not my newer M2 mac
TL;DR - Uninstall Android File Transfer (software hasn't seen an update since 2018), and switch to OpenMTP.
-
What are some things that iphones do that androids can't?
That said, Google's "Android File Transfer" app is not the only app which supports MTP on MacOS. People say good things about OpenMTP but I don't have personal experience with it: https://openmtp.ganeshrvel.com/
- Do people not know about the USB features while Tinfoil is open?
- Putting Music on an Alcatel Go Flip 3
-
MP3s
I'm using VLC. To transfer the files on to the device I use OpenMTP.
-
How to transfer files from a Samsung S10 to the Fairphone?
For media, you will need to transfer stuff on an intermediate device via mtp. For Mac you have open mtp https://openmtp.ganeshrvel.com. Linux should support this natively. No idea for Windows.
- '!' file delete
-
I was a MacOS hater until...
OpenMTP file transfers for MacOS lovers with Android phones :)
What are some alternatives?
craco - Create React App Configuration Override, an easy and comprehensible configuration layer for Create React App.
Scroll-Reverser - Per-device scrolling prefs on macOS.
chrome-extensions-samples - Chrome Extensions Samples
edex-ui - A cross-platform, customizable science fiction terminal emulator with advanced monitoring & touchscreen support.
re-start - react-native template to target multiple platforms :globe_with_meridians: :iphone: :computer: with single codebase.
vincent-van-git - Use your Github commit history as a canvas!
create-react-app - Set up a modern web app by running one command.
rs-manager - Stats Manager for Rocksmith - Manage Playlists, Stats, Setlists and more!
react-bones - 💀 Dead simple content loading components for React and React-Native 💀
hammerspoon - Staggeringly powerful macOS desktop automation with Lua
picker - Picker is a cross-platform UI component for selecting an item from a list of options.
maestral - Open-source Dropbox client for macOS and Linux